The gel composition is usually expressed as t for the total acrylamide plus bis concentration and c for the percentage by weight of the total monomer t that is bis or other crosslinker. Thermo scientific pierce ammonium persulfate aps is an oxidizing agent that is used with temed to catalyze the polymerization of acrylamide and bisacrylamide to prepare polyacrylamide gels for electrophoresis.
